What does Kabra Jewels do?

01-Sep-2026

Kabra Jewels Ltd is a micro-cap company in the gems, jewellery, and watches industry, originally established in 2010. It has no recent sales or profit data, with a market cap of INR 102 Cr and key metrics including a P/E of 4.00 and a debt-equity ratio of 1.27.

Overview: <BR>Kabra Jewels Ltd operates in the gems, jewellery, and watches industry and is categorized as a micro-cap company.<BR><BR>History: <BR>Kabra Jewels Ltd was originally registered in 2010 as "KK Jewels," a proprietorship firm. It was converted into a Private Limited Company named 'Kabra & Malpani Jewels Private Limited' on July 21, 2010. The name was subsequently changed to 'Kabra Jewels Private Limited' on June 28, 2012. How has been the historical performance of Kabra Jewels?

13-Nov-2025

Kabra Jewels has experienced significant growth in net sales and profitability over the past three years, with net sales increasing from 122.27 Cr in Mar'23 to 210.88 Cr in Mar'25, and profit after tax rising from 4.41 Cr to 11.41 Cr, despite facing challenges in cash flow management.

Answer:<BR>The historical performance of Kabra Jewels shows a significant upward trend in net sales and profitability over the past three years.<BR><BR>Breakdown:<BR>Kabra Jewels has demonstrated strong growth in net sales, increasing from 122.27 Cr in Mar'23 to 210.88 Cr in Mar'25. This growth is reflected in total operating income, which also rose from 122.27 Cr in Mar'23 to 210.88 Cr in Mar'25. The company's total expenditure, excluding depreciation, increased from 109.88 Cr in Mar'23 to 184.29 Cr in Mar'25, while operating profit (PBDIT) rose from 12.46 Cr to 26.92 Cr during the same period. Profit before tax improved from 6.05 Cr in Mar'23 to 14.97 Cr in Mar'25, leading to a profit after tax increase from 4.41 Cr to 11.41 Cr. The earnings per share (EPS) saw a decline from 95.87 in Mar'23 to 10.88 in Mar'25, while the book value per share adjusted increased from 42.21 to 76.53. The company's total liabilities rose from 140.56 Cr to 189.28 Cr, with total debt increasing from 89.97 Cr to 95.34 Cr. Cash flow from operating activities has been negative, with a cash flow of -18.00 Cr in Mar'25, although net cash inflow improved to 11.00 Cr. Overall, Kabra Jewels has shown robust growth in sales and profits, despite challenges in cash flow management.

About Kabra Jewels Ltd stock-summary
stock-summary
Kabra Jewels Ltd
Micro Cap
Gems, Jewellery And Watches
Kabra Jewels Limited was originally registered in 2010 in the name and style of "KK Jewels" a proprietorship firm. The Company was then converted into a Private Limited Company with the name as 'Kabra & Malpani Jewels Private Limited' vide Certified dated July 21, 2010, issued by the Registrar of Companies, Gujarat, Dadra and Nagar Haveli. The name further was changed to `Kabra Jewels Private Limited' dated June 28, 2012 vide Fresh Certificate of Incorporation issued by the RoC, Gujarat.
